2-(4-butoxyphenoxy)-N-[2-(dimethylamino)ethyl]-N-(3-ethoxyphenyl)acetamide;hydrochloride

Also Known As: Acetamide, 2-(p-butoxyphenoxy)-N-(2-(dimethylamino)ethyl)-N-(m-ethoxyphenyl)-, hydrochloride, 2-(4-butoxyphenoxy)-N-[2-(dimethylamino)ethyl]-N-(3-ethoxyphenyl)acetamide;hydrochloride, m-Acetophenetidide, 2-(p-butoxyphenoxy)-N-(2-(dimethylamino)ethyl)-, monohydrochloride, 2-(4-butoxyphenoxy)-n-[2-(dimethylamino)ethyl]-n-(3-ethoxyphenyl)acetamide hydrochloride(1:1), 2-(4-butoxyphenoxy)-N-(2-dimethylaminoethyl)-N-(3-ethoxyphenyl)acetamide hydrochloride

CAS: 27468-68-4
Molecular Formula C24H35ClN2O4
Molecular Weight 450.23 g/mol
LogP 4.66
Topological Polar Surface Area 51.2 Ų
Hydrogen Bond Donors 1
Hydrogen Bond Acceptors 5
Rotatable Bonds 13
Exact Mass 450.22855
Heavy Atoms 31
Complexity 466.0

Chemical Identifiers

CAS Number 27468-68-4
SMILES CCCCOC1=CC=C(C=C1)OCC(=O)N(CCN(C)C)C2=CC(=CC=C2)OCC.Cl
InChIKey HRNKLYSRKFRIQO-UHFFFAOYSA-N

Property Insights of RefChem:314647

The XLogP value of 4.66 indicates that RefChem:314647 is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 51.2 Ų, RefChem:314647 ex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, RefChem:314647 has 1 hydrogen bond donor(s) and 5 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
